Be really careful of counterfeit parts that are on EBay. I would not buy 
anything like this from eBay. And absolutely DO NOT buy components from 
sellers off shore on EBay.

OK. Here's the deal. This MAY NOT be related to your problem, but you may 
wish to check
it anyway.

According to Astron, there are two components associated with the LM-723 
which may be
causing trouble: these are C-3, which is connected to pin 15 of the LM-723. 
It is 0.01 mfd at
50 volts. Remove this cap in every case.

Secondly, already silkscreened onto the board is R-3X, but it may or may not 
be installed.

If it is not installed or if it is the incorrect value, it should be 5K ohms 
at 1/2 watt.

Install that.

What happens when R-3X is missing is that at the upper limit of current 
capability, there is
too much hysterisis in the system and it shuts down. This MAY be related to 
your issue.

On one end, R-3X connects to pin 2 of the LM-723 and goes to common on the 
other.

Lastly, there was a problem common to all of the Astron power supplies I 
worked on (this
was back in December of 2005, BTW) in that the output connectors may be 
missing their
flat-washers, and maybe even their lock washers. In attempting to tighten 
the output
connectors, one can instead loosen the entire bolt associated with that 
connector. This
causes a large voltage drop at the output connector which then causes the 
supply to lose
control.

I had to replace the LM-723 in at least one of the supplies I worked on as 
the original one
would not regulate properly.

I used an LM-723CN, a military grade unit, which has much "tighter" 
specifications than
some of Astron's originals.

One of the 35A power supplies I repaired then showed 13.72 volts at no load, 
and 13.80
volts at a load of 35 amps.
